*Hybrid Contract Opportunity*
Lighthouse Technology Services is partnering with our financial client to fill their Java Developer position! This is a 12+ month contract role and will be hybrid in Buffalo, New York. This role will be a W2 employee of Lighthouse Technology Services.
What You'll Be Doing:
- Provides designs, specifies information systems solutions and highly technical direction in the development of new or existing applications to solve basic to complex problems or enhancements.
- Serves as a principal application designer for major modifications effectively using analytical and technical skills and available technology and tools in the evaluation of client requirements and processes.
- Provides solutions that are technologically sound.
- May complete day-to-day support activities and special projects. Often directs and monitors the activities of less experienced personnel.
- The position works under supervision of the Technology Team Lead. The job holder is competent to work independently on all high level systems analysis and technical phases of development.
- The position is capable of managing the activities of others on a project basis for small to large scope efforts and may lead project activities.
- The job holder monitors staff performance on assigned projects relative to their overall abilities and effectiveness in completing projects within schedules.
- The position interacts with senior management, other technology personnel, clients and vendors.
- The job holder provides backup to higher management as required and may be called on to serve as a technical representative on committees, ad-hoc projects, etc.
- Complete and oversee basic to complex systems analysis, design and development.
- Play a key role as an individual contributor on complex projects.
- Maintain an excellent functional understanding of the supported application(s).
- Direct and monitor less experienced resources and coordinate development tasks on small to large scope projects.
- Prepare and manage the technical component of project plans.
- Participate with development, operations and Technology staff in overall systems development direction from technical analysis to user acceptance testing.
- Prepare and review test data and execute detailed test plans. Complete any required debugging.
- Evaluate and understand complex interrelationships and effects among programs, interfacing applications and platforms.
- Provide highly analytical consulting and leadership in identifying and implementing new uses of information technologies to assist business units in meeting strategic objectives.
- Prepare thorough, clear technical and functional specifications and update systems documentation.
- Prepare charts, tables and diagrams to assist in analyzing problems. Review documentation prepared by less experienced staff.
- Prepare and review assessments to include required tasks, estimated time frames and effort for any scope project.
- Maintain efficient operation and effectiveness of supported applications.
- Recommend new technology, policies or processes to benefit the organization and improve deficiencies. May lead or participate in technical evaluations of vendor software.
- Follow and promote use of development standards and procedures.
- Maintain a good understanding of the business being supported and its functions, processes, operations and strategic direction.
- Understand and adhere to the Company's risk and regulatory standards, policies and controls in accordance with the Company's Risk Appetite.
- Maintain internal control standards, including timely implementation of internal and external audit points together with any issues raised by external regulators as applicable.
- Complete other related duties or projects as required, which may include playing a lead role in due diligence, cost/benefit analysis or business study activities.
What You'll Need to Have:
- Strong JAVA and Spring Boot framework development experience
- Experience designing and implementing microservices
- Experience developing REST APIs
- Experience with Agile
- Minimum of an Associates degree and 5 years systems analysis/application development experience, or in lieu of a degree, a combined minimum of 7 years higher education and/or work experience, including a minimum of 5 years systems analysis/application development experience.
- Familiar with application development software and hardware platforms.
- Excellent problem-solving skills to assist in issue resolution.
- Strong verbal and written communication skills, with prior experience presenting to the target audience.
- Experience coordinating between Applications and business units.
- Experience recommending and implementing systems solutions.
- Experience driving project milestones and delivery dates.
Pay Range: $55-$70/hr +
Questions about any of our jobs? Email us at [email protected]
View all of our open jobs here: jobs.lhtservices.com